Is this feasible?

I have been thinking about using lua SQL as a backend to build a 'moors location database that would work with a parser that listens to chat for location coordinates, and then looks up the 'friendly location' name in the database. I was going to map out the corners of large areas of the map and associate names with each area, and then simply evaluate whether the coordinates are 'greater than or lesser than' each coordinate area.

I spent a ton of time tonight digging through documentation, etc - but before I go too far down this path, I thought it might be a good idea to ask folks if this sort of app is even possible given the API.

thanks in advance for your thoughts on this!
